Understanding Your Project Requirements

Before diving into the selection of a 3D printing service, it’s essential to have a clear understanding of your project requirements. Industry expert Dr. Emily Anderson, a leading figure in engineering design, emphasizes the importance of comprehending the specific materials and finishes needed for your project. “Each project has unique specifications. Knowing what you need in terms of design complexity and durability can guide you towards the right service provider,” she says.

Quality and Technology Options

When assessing potential 3D printing services, consider the quality of prints they produce. According to John Stevens, a seasoned 3D printing consultant, the technology used plays a significant role in the end result. “Different printing technologies like FDM, SLA, and SLS have varied capabilities. Depending on your project, you might require a service that specializes in high-resolution processes or one that can efficiently produce larger scales,” he explains. Turnaround Time and Scalability

Timeliness is crucial in product development cycles. David Kim, a product manager, suggests asking about the turnaround times of potential service providers. “If you are engaged in rapid prototyping 3D printing, fast turnaround is essential. Ensure the provider can meet your deadlines without compromising on quality,” he advises. Additionally, consider whether the service can scale up production if your project grows in demand.

Cost-Effectiveness

Budget is always a key consideration when selecting any service. Financial expert Linda Garcia highlights, “While it’s tempting to go for the lowest bidder, the cheapest service might not offer the best value for your needs. Look for a balance between cost and quality; what you spend should reflect the level of service and product excellence provided.”

Customer Support and Communication

Effective communication can make or break a project. According to Maria Rodriguez, CEO of a successful 3D printing company, customer support is vital in ensuring smooth project execution. “You want to work with a service that offers excellent customer support. Being able to easily reach out for updates, changes, or questions during the project can save a lot of headaches later on,” she advises.

Portfolio and Case Studies

Finally, reviewing a company’s portfolio can provide insights into their capabilities and past successes. “Look for case studies or examples that align with your industry,” suggests Tom Ellis, a product designer. “A solid portfolio showcasing different applications of rapid prototyping 3D printing can indicate that the service is versatile and experienced.”
